Is Oakland Grange registered with the CQC?

Yes. Oakland Grange appears on the Care Quality Commission register under location ID 1-124376572, in Portsmouth. The CQC is the independent regulator of health and adult social care in England; you can read its full report on the official CQC page linked above.

What is Oakland Grange's CQC rating?

The Care Quality Commission's overall rating for Oakland Grange is Good, from the inspection published 18 Nov 2017. This is the CQC's own rating, on its four-point scale (Outstanding, Good, Requires improvement, Inadequate) — not an assessment by CareGuard. Ratings can change after re-inspection, so always check the official CQC report for the latest position.
